Title: Romano-British child burial
Item Name: Religion or Ritual

Description:

Skeleton of child from Swaythorpe Farm, Kilham, excavations in 1998 (context 12AA). Based on the teeth, the child was around 4 years old. The form of the pelvis suggests a female, but this is not certain. A number of infant bones were also found in this context (and in 19AA). Probably aged 3 months or less. The excavation revealed parts of a 'Ladder' type settlement, as well as several burials.


Year: 200-350AD(c)
Culture: Romano-British
Materials: bone
ID_Number: ERYMS : 1999.1.29
